1303.0603 (Chen Ming et al.)

Continuously tunable band gaps of monatomic carbon chains in the visible
light region: A first principle study
   [PDF]

Chen Ming, Fan-Xin Meng, Xi Chen, Jun Zhuang, Xi-Jing Ning
Studies on infinite long monatomic carbon chains based on the hybrid density functional calculations show that the direct band gap can be continuously tuned from 1.58 to 3.8 eV by stretching the chains up to 10% elongation and pairs of sharp peaks locate at the well separated Van Hove singularities in the density of states, which are enhanced in the stretched chains, suggesting potential applications to the nanoscale lasers and other optoelectronic devices with tunable wavelengths from 321 to 785 nm.
